
During an appearance on ESPN2's Manningcast on Dec. 12, Burrow laughed about the viral video of NKU student Haven Wolfe, 21, spilling her guts (and tears) about Burrow post-wisdom teeth removal.
In Wolfe's post-oral surgery video posted on Nov. 27, Wolfe sobbed to her mom from the passenger seat, loopy on the good stuff and gutted by Burrow’s beauty and talent.
“I know he’s got a girlfriend, and I’m happy for him, but I’m not happy for me,” Wolfe says through tears.
Inaudible is the only way to describe what comes out of Wolfe’s mouth next, but then she breaks through the tears to put her love for Burrow plainly.
“He’s pretty but dang it he’s talented,” Wolfe tells her mom, tears flowing. “And let’s be honest, I go for ambition, not looks.”
It was this line that seemed to puzzle and amuse Burrow.
"It sounds like I'm being called ugly there if you ask me. I could be wrong, but..." Burrow joked while talking to Peyton and Eli Manning.
"But you're ambitious," Eli responded. "She's complimenting your ambition, I think."
"Yes, I am ambitious," Burrow replied.
CityBeat caught up with Wolfe after the video racked up thousands of views on Facebook and Instagram. She said she’s a little embarrassed by the video, but that she was telling the truth.
“It’s a little embarrassing, but let’s be honest, most girls who love the Bengals and Joe have thought the same thing,” Wolfe said.
Burrow’s ambition came through in the games following Wolfe's viral video, including beating the Browns for the first time on Dec. 11.
Wolfe could not be reached for comment on Burrow's response by press time, but she previously made her thoughts on Burrow's looks clear to CityBeat.
